I confess to finding the XC40 tricky to align when reversing and am glad I had the camera fitted as part if the purchase deal. However, are you aware of the option to automatically angle the door mirrors downwards when reverse is selected?

Quote:
Automatic angling during parking
With this setting, the door mirror is automatically angled down when reverse gear is selected. The folded position is preset and cannot be adjusted.

Tap on Settings in the centre display's top view.

Press My CarMirrors and Convenience.

Under Exterior Mirror Tilt at Reverse, select Off, Driver, Passenger or Both to activate/deactivate and to select which review mirror should be angled.

You can make the door mirror return to its original position by pressing the L or R button
